Default dragging formula is giving me undesired result in cell calls.

Hello,

This is my first post. Thanks for all of your help in advance. I am working with a multi-sheet workbook. I am creating a 'summary' page and am creating a 'total' sold of a product with multiple options.

Formula is:

Cell E14 =SUM(CLOTH!G10:G21)

I want to drag this formula down through E20 and have each cell on my 'total' page read as follows:

E15 =SUM(CLOTH!G30:G41)
E16 =SUM(CLOTH!G50:G61)
E17 =SUM(CLOTH!G70:G81)

There is a gap between the cells needed to create the formula here. Is there a way to drag down a formula and have excel do the rest? I thought that maybe if I entered 2-3 of them initially and then dragged it would sense the logic but I haven't had success.
